About the area
Park City, Utah is indeed a remarkable destination that offers a diverse mix of outdoor adventure, cultural experiences, and culinary delights. Located in the Wasatch Range of the Rocky Mountains, Park City is famous for its world-class ski resorts such as Deer Valley Resort and Park City Mountain Resort. These resorts provide excellent skiing and snowboarding opportunities in winter, while summer brings hiking, mountain biking, and scenic chairlift rides.
The city's historic Main Street is a charming area filled with beautifully preserved buildings from the 19th-century silver mining boom. This area houses numerous art galleries, boutiques, restaurants, and bars. The Egyptian Theatre on Main Street annually hosts the Sundance Film Festival - one of the largest independent film festivals in the United States.
Park City also boasts a vibrant arts scene. The Kimball Art Center showcases contemporary visual arts and offers art classes for all ages. For music lovers, regular concerts are held at Deer Valley Music Festival during summer.
Outdoor enthusiasts will find pleasure exploring the area's natural beauty beyond skiing. The Swaner Preserve and EcoCenter protects a 1,200-acre nature preserve where visitors can hike or take guided nature tours to learn about local wildlife.
Foodies will not be disappointed with Park City's thriving culinary scene which ranges from casual fare to fine dining experiences with several establishments helmed by award-winning chefs. There are also several breweries and distilleries for those interested in local craft beers and spirits.
In summary, Park City provides an appealing blend of outdoor activities, cultural events, historical charm and gastronomic experiences making it an attractive destination for all types of travelers.
